## DESCRIPTION
Copies an image from a registry onto the local machine. **kpod pull** pulls an
image from Docker Hub if a registry is not specified in the command line argument.
If an image tag is not specified, **kpod pull** defaults to the image with the
**latest** tag (if it exists) and pulls it. **kpod pull** can also pull an image
using its digest **kpod pull [image]@[digest]**.
